Highlights
Are people in Wyoming older or younger than people in Big Rapids?
- The Median Age in Wyoming is 11.8 years older than in Big Rapids.

Are housing costs cheaper in Wyoming or Big Rapids?
- Wyoming housing costs are 23.9% more expensive than Big Rapids hous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Wyoming or Big Rapids?
- The average commute for residents of Wyoming is 7.0 minutes longer than it is for residents of Big Rapids.
